Book Description

July 18, 2005
Calico Road runs through a tiny Lancashire hamlet up on the edge of the moors, miles from anywhere. Its folk are an independent breed - and in 1827 they are a thorn in the side of the vicious mill owner in the valley below. Toby Fletcher's father ignored his bastard son while alive. Now Toby is the new owner of the rambling old inn, an unwitting keeper of its secrets. Then Meg Staley comes to Calico, a woman who was strong enough to survive one tragedy, but found it harder to withstand a second blow. Toby finds her wandering the moors, cold and starving, and brings her back to the inn. Working there, Meg starts to rebuild her life and find a fragile happiness. But then the secrets of Calico Road come crashing down on her and those she has grown to love ...

More About the Author

Anna Jacobs was born in England but emigrated to Australia thirty years ago. Now she and her husband spend part of the year in each country. She's totally addicted to writing, and produces three novels a year. If she slows down, new characters nag her till she tells their stories. And after all, dusting isn't important - story-telling is. She was first published in fiction in 1992 and as of April 2011, she has had 53 novels published, a few under other names. At the moment Anna is writing historical sagas for one UK publisher and modern novels for another, but she doesn't guarantee not to try other genres. Writing is too much fun to be limited in any way. She's been married to her own hero for many happy years, and they have two daughters and one grandson.

Anna also wrote fantasy novels as Shannah Jay, and these books have now been reiussed as Kindle books.
